How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Casas Adobes?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Casas Adobes Studio Apartments | $967 | $600 | $1,935 |
Casas Adobes 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,248 | $695 | $3,487 |
Casas Adobes 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,631 | $695 | $4,225 |
Casas Adobes 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,959 | $1,234 | $3,610 |
Casas Adobes 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,727 | $1,349 | $4,300 |
